Down is gathered from waterfowl, usually ducks or geese. It is prized for its lightness, very easy compression and insulating properties. Nevertheless, down becomes less reliable when wet.
Warmth-to-Weight
A high warmth-to-weight proportion is desired in outside clothing and gear. The shielding residential properties of down feathers make them a terrific choice for this purpose, as they are very warm and lightweight.
Nonetheless, down loses its protecting capacities when it gets wet, suggesting it needs to be paired with a water-proof shell. In addition, some people dislike down, making synthetic jackets a far better option for them.
Synthetic insulations are normally made from recycled polyester and designed to imitate down's shielding residential or commercial properties. They are not as light-weight as down, yet they do not lose their protecting abilities when they splash and completely dry quicker than down. They are also a lot more inexpensive than down. Nevertheless, their life-span is much shorter than down, resulting in higher upkeep and substitute prices.

Down is an excellent insulator for a number of reasons. It's lightweight, compressible, and uses an excellent warmth-to-weight ratio. However, it doesn't fare well when it gets wet. Down clumps up and sheds its loft when damp, which can significantly reduce its ability to trap warmth.
Artificial insulation materials, such as Thinsulate and Primaloft, stand up much better against wet conditions. They generally have a tight weave or chemical finish that maintains water from penetrating the textile. This permits the insulation to remain breathable, even if wet. It deserves noting that synthetics can additionally be uneasy when damp, but they retain their protecting properties.
